AEW Full Gear went down in the Kia Forum on November 18th, and fans saw quite a show. Many fans believe that Swerve Strickland’s brutal match with Hangman Page stole the show, and Swerve used his gear to pay tribute to a fallen friend.

Ringside News had complete coverage of AEW Full Gear. During the Texas Death Match between Hangman Page and Swerve Strickland, they put it all on the line.

Swerve Strickland’s attire at Full Gear was a black and white striped design for his tights. Some fans thought that it was Terry Funk tribute, but that was not the case.

Swerve Strickland posted on Instagram to make it clear that his gear was actually a tribute to Bray Wyatt, who passed one day after Terry Funk. Strickland posted a side-by-side of himself at Full Gear next to Bray Wyatt, with a caption that simply read: “RIP Bray.”
